Northrop Grumman and Silicon Graphics, Inc. Join Forces to Revolutionize Visualization Technology for Government and Intelligence Customers
MOUNTAIN VIEW, Calif., (March 21, 2005)Northrop Grumman Corporation (NYSE: NOC) and Silicon Graphics, Inc. (NYSE: SGI) have signed a cooperative agreement that combines their visualization and technology expertise to revolutionize how warfighters make decisions in the battlespace. The two companies will provide visualization solutionssynthesizing data and presenting it to decision-makers through dramatic new graphical meansfor customers in the U.S. Department of Defense, the U.S. Intelligence community, the U.S. Missile Defense Agency and the U.S. Department of Homeland Security. Systems engineering and integration work will be performed at Northrop Grumman's Advanced Concepts Demonstration lab (ACDL), at its Mission Systems sector in Reston, Va. The ACDL is a corporate-wide showcase for capabilities in visualization, collaboration and innovative use of command and decision-management data. Northrop Grumman and SGI will integrate data from disparate sources and create meaningful, interactive visual displays that enable better situational awareness and, ultimately, better decision-making. The companies will leverage SGI's powerful computing and visualization machines with Northrop Grumman's systems integration expertise and knowledge of agency missions to build complex models to assess, for example, the effects of weather on the battlespace. Over the next five years, Northrop Grumman will use several SGI systems such as high-end Altix® servers, Silicon Graphics Prism® visualization systems and SGI® InfiniteStorage solutions. They will also form joint engineering teams to address new applications. Northrop Grumman will bring its systems integration and extensive knowledge of the Defense Department, intelligence and homeland security missions to bear on the team while SGI will provide four types of technology for evaluation and characterization: visualization, media fusion/collaboration, modeling and simulation and real-time image processing. Northrop Grumman Mission Systems, based in Reston, Va., is a global integrator of complex, mission-enabling systems and services for defense, intelligence and civil government markets. The sector's technology leadership and expertise span areas such as strategic systems, including ICBMs; missile defense; intelligence, surveillance and reconnaissance; command and control; and technical services and training.
